Understanding Manuka Honey's Color Spectrum
Manuka honey's color is far from uniform and can range from a light creamy beige to a deep, dark amber or brown. This natural variation is primarily influenced by the honey's origin and maturity, much like a fine wine's characteristics are tied to its vintage. The nectar source from the Manuka bush, which can be affected by everything from soil composition to weather conditions, directly influences the final color of the honey. For instance, late-season harvests often produce darker shades compared to earlier collections.
Beyond its natural source, how the honey is processed and aged also plays a significant role. Manuka honey naturally darkens over time as it ages, and its flavor deepens. However, processing methods like artificial dehydration or excessive filtration can alter the natural color and potentially damage beneficial compounds. Therefore, judging potency purely by color can be misleading. The appearance is a clue to its origin and flavor profile, but not a direct measure of its unique antibacterial properties.
What Truly Determines Manuka Honey's Potency?
Rather than relying on color, the most accurate way to determine the quality and potency of Manuka honey is by looking at its certified ratings. The two most common and reliable systems are Methylglyoxal (MGO) and the Unique Manuka Factor (UMF™).
The Importance of MGO
MGO is the key bioactive compound responsible for Manuka honey’s non-peroxide antibacterial activity. It is a naturally occurring compound derived from the dihydroxyacetone (DHA) found in the nectar of the Manuka flower. The MGO rating indicates the concentration of this compound in the honey, typically measured in milligrams per kilogram. The higher the MGO number, the higher the concentration of methylglyoxal and the more potent the honey's antibacterial effects. Independent testing scientifically measures these levels, providing a precise indicator of potency regardless of the honey's visual characteristics.
Decoding UMF™ Certification
The UMF™ grading system is an advanced measure of quality and authenticity. It includes a test for the MGO content but also measures other key markers, such as Leptosperin and DHA, to verify that the honey is genuine and unadulterated. This gives consumers a comprehensive assurance of the honey's purity and potency. Looking for the UMF™ trademark on the label, along with the specific MGO rating, is the most reliable way to ensure you are purchasing a high-quality product.
The Correlation Between Color, Flavor, and Potential Benefits
While color isn't a direct measure of potency, there is a correlation between darker Manuka honey and a more robust flavor profile. Darker shades often indicate a richer, more complex taste with notes of caramel and malt, while lighter varieties may have a milder, sweeter flavor. This is a matter of personal preference, not quality.
Comparison Table: Light vs. Dark Manuka Honey
| Feature | Light Manuka Honey (Lower MGO) | Dark Manuka Honey (Higher MGO potential) |
|---|---|---|
| Typical Color | Light amber to extra light amber | Amber to dark amber |
| Flavor Profile | Milder, sweeter, more delicate | Richer, bolder, more earthy, and malty |
| MGO Content | Generally lower ratings (e.g., MGO 100+) | Often, but not always, higher ratings (e.g., MGO 600+) |
| Primary Quality Indicator | MGO or UMF™ rating, not color | MGO or UMF™ rating, not color |
Factors Causing Color Variation
Several natural and processing factors cause the range of colors seen in Manuka honey:
- Floral Source: While Manuka is the dominant nectar source, bees may forage on other local flora, subtly altering the honey's final composition and color.
- Harvest Season: Early-season harvests tend to be lighter, while late-season collections often result in a darker honey.
- Aging: As Manuka honey matures, its color naturally deepens and its flavor intensifies.
- Crystallization: The natural process of crystallization can cause the honey to appear lighter and more opaque due to the formation of air pockets.
- Environmental Factors: Differences in climate, soil, and weather from year to year can cause variations in the nectar itself.
How to Choose the Right Manuka Honey
When selecting Manuka honey, focus on the scientific ratings rather than the visual appearance. Look for the following:
- UMF™ or MGO Rating: These certifications guarantee the honey's potency and authenticity. A higher number indicates a more concentrated product with greater antibacterial activity.
- New Zealand Origin: Authentic Manuka honey is sourced and packaged in New Zealand, a point verified by the UMF™ certification.
- Traceability: Many reputable brands offer a QR code on the packaging that allows you to trace the jar back to its origin and view its independent test results.
- Flavor Preference: If you prefer a richer, stronger taste, a naturally darker honey might be more appealing to your palate. However, this is a matter of taste, not a measure of medical grade quality.
